1. Plan & Track

Operations planning is often fragmented across multiple tools, spreadsheets, and emails. AI organizes incoming data, predicts demand, and prioritizes actions, ensuring nothing slips through the cracks.

Workflows:

  • Demand Forecasting & Inventory Planning
    Sales & ERP Trigger → AI Node (predict inventory needs) → Inventory System Node (update stock levels) → Slack Node (notify procurement)

  • Supplier Coordination
    Email Trigger → AI Node (extract order details & deadlines) → ERP Node (create PO) → Slack Node (alert supplier team)

  • Order Prioritization
    Daily Trigger → AI Node (score orders by urgency, profitability, or SLA) → Warehouse System Node (reorder picking queue)

2. Execute & Monitor

Why:
Repetitive operational tasks—like shipment scheduling, stock transfers, and delivery tracking—consume time and are prone to human error. AI automates execution and monitors performance in real time.

Qualification Examples
  • Automated Shipment Scheduling
    New Order Trigger → AI Node (select optimal carrier & route) → Logistics System Node (schedule pickup)

  • Inventory Replenishment
    Stock Level Trigger → AI Node (calculate reorder quantity) → ERP Node (create purchase order)

  • Operations Monitoring & Alerts
    Sensor/ERP Trigger → AI Node (detect anomalies or delays) → Slack/PagerDuty Node (notify operations manager)

3. Analyze & Optimize

Why:
Traditional dashboards show metrics, but rarely insights. AI analyzes operational performance, identifies bottlenecks, and recommends improvements—helping teams continuously optimize processes.

Qualification Examples
  • Root Cause Analysis
    Incident Closed → AI Node (analyze delay or error) → Confluence Node (publish report)

  • Process Efficiency Insights
    Weekly Trigger → AI Node (analyze workflow data) → Project Tool Node (suggest improvements)

  • Cost & Resource Optimization
    ERP + Logistics Data Trigger → AI Node (recommend staffing or routing adjustments) → Slack Node (send actionable insights)
